Output 16db676d62280613bc6cff140579460b120f500c432515a34f242e87f5576507:0

value
21308926
script pubkey
OP_HASH160 OP_PUSHBYTES_20 534e940e66c221271e5ec42a15f0de97eb86ce3c OP_EQUAL
address
39HW9BfspnHeUt3EkifKHFcLR1smVF5us9
transaction
16db676d62280613bc6cff140579460b120f500c432515a34f242e87f5576507
confirmations
404095
spent
true